## Changed defaults

Heads up: the Ledgerline tax-rate lookup cache now defaults to a 15-minute TTL instead of 24 hours. Turns out rates in the Veldt County sandbox were going stale mid-demo, which was embarrassing. Eviction is now LRU rather than FIFO, and the cache warms on boot. If you're reviewing, check that nothing hardcodes the old TTL. The new defaults land as follows.

deployment values, bajop-taweg:
holwyn:
  log_level: debug
  metrics_host: metrics.holwyn.zemvarsys.internal
  pool_size: 32

Subject: Diffhaven cut-over summary for Thursday's sync

Team,

The cut-over of Diffhaven's large-file diff viewer to the chunked rendering backend completed Tuesday night with no rollback. Files over the old size ceiling now stream in segments, and memory use on the render nodes dropped roughly by half. We kept the legacy renderer available behind a flag for two weeks in case edge cases surface with binary-adjacent formats. Please route any anomaly reports to the viewer channel. The production settings we landed on are listed below.

config for bahap-yagef:
[quenix]
host = quenix.tolvaqlabs.corp
user = quenix_svc
database = quenix_prod

Hi team,

Before I hand off the 3.2 release, please note the humidity sensor drift reported on Verdana controllers in the Elmbrook trial site. Drift exceeds 4% after roughly ten days of continuous operation; firmware 3.2.1 adds an automatic recalibration cycle every 72 hours. Support should advise growers to install 3.2.1 and trigger a manual recalibration once. The hotfix bundle must be verified before distribution, so I'm including the signing key used for the 3.2.1 packages below.

release key, fahof-yagap: bky3_m5d

Subject: Handover — Fabrikit on-call

Hey! Quick handover notes. Fabrikit (our test-data factory lib) had a flaky seed generator this week — if builds fail on the Norwick suite, just bump the seed cache and rerun. Docs live on the Lantermill wiki under "Fabrikit basics," which new folks should skim first. Nothing else burning. If anything weird pops up overnight, ping the library owner directly.

billing contact of bafog-bawip = fraael@lumicworks.corp